The Wyatt Sicks finally made their WWE debut on the June 17th edition of Monday Night RAWand in the weeks since, they have cemented themselves as a formidable force on the red brand. With that said, they were barely given any time to prepare for their debut.

Howdy and his stable unleashed chaos backstage, leaving a path of destruction and targeting numerous top WWE superstars and personnel. Chad Gable was among those visibly injured, as hewas battered and bloody from their attack. In fact, many had presumed Chad Gable was basically killed off WWE television.

While many fans were drawn to the characters, much of the credit goes to those working behind the scenes, including Jason Baker, who worked closely with Bray Wyatt as well in the past.

While speaking during an interview with Alistair McGeorge from Metro, Baker talked about the memorable debut. He mentioned that they only had 15 minutes to get everything ready, but he was happy with how it turned out.

Baker called the experience amazing and noted that WWE was really on top of its game that night. Baker recalled that Triple H came in with a plan earlier that day, and everyone agreed to it quickly.

Baker pointed out how challenging it was to pull off such a complicated live segment in one take, which added a lot of pressure. Baker also praised Triple H for believing in the team, saying that his support inspired everyone to do their best.

The Wyatt Sicks also dropped a cryptic tweet ahead of this weeks episode of Monday Night RAW, seemingly revealing their next target. Nonetheless, fans feel the faction has been a success so far, so well have to see how WWE will continue to book them in the coming months.
